Meanings
Not genuine; made to imitate something valuable with the intention to deceive.
غیر حقیقی; کسی قیمتی چیز کی نقل کرنے کے ارادے سے بنایا گیا ہے تاکہ دھوکہ دیا جائے۔
جعلی
jaali
Common Collocations
- counterfeit money
- counterfeit goods
- counterfeit documents
Example Sentences
The police seized a large amount of counterfeit money.
پولیس نے جعلی پیسوں کی بڑی مقدار قبضے میں لی۔
Police ne jaali paison ki bari miqdaar qabze mein li.
He was arrested for selling counterfeit designer bags.
اسے جعلی ڈیزائنر بیگ بیچنے کے الزام میں گرفتار کیا گیا۔
Usay jaali designer bag bechne ke ilzam mein giraftar kiya gaya.
Counterfeit products can harm the reputation of genuine brands.
جعلی مصنوعات حقیقی برانڈز کی شہرت کو نقصان پہنچا سکتی ہیں۔
Jaali masnoo'at haqeeqi brands ki shohrat ko nuqsan pahuncha sakti hain.

📖 Etymology
Origin: Middle English "countrefeiten" — to imitate
First known use: 14th century
The term has evolved from Middle English, reflecting practices of imitation and deception particularly in commerce.
